One of the most anticipated events of the Saint Tropez summer calendar, Fight Night sees some of the world's best combat sport athletes arrive in the South of France.

The 2016 event which took place last week, also saw the legendary Mickey Rourke attend as their guest of honor. Himself an ex-boxer, Rourke is passionate about all combat sports and was clearly in his element as he enjoyed the show alongside his fellow spectators and fight fans.

The 63-year-old actor delivered a mind-blowing performance in 2008 where he played a boxer in the film The Wrestler, gaining an Oscar nomination in the process. Although he is probably best remembered for his boyish good looks in the 1986 erotic film 9 1/2 weeks with Kim Basinger. Since then the eccentric actor has been better known for the plastic surgery on his face which appears to have gone slightly wrong.  

His fellow spectators included French comedians Vincent Lagaf and Bernard Montiel as well as the actor Said Taghmaoui who starred in the 1995 film La Haine. Ex-footballer David Ginola and his daughter Carla also enjoyed the show.

After the final battle of the night where Yohan Lindon, aka The Lumberjack, retained his world champion title after defeating Croatian Danijel Solaja, Rourke climbed into the ring to congratualte Lidon and to join the celebrations.

Full results are as follows:

Superfight Muaythai (-67kg) Dylan Salvador v Roman Babaev: winner Dylan Salvador by knockout in the 2nd round
Womens World Championships Muaythai (-57.2kg) Taina Duarte v Taiheran Chomanee: winner Taiheran Chomanee on points
Superfight K-1 (-96kg) Stephane Susperregui v Suleyman Magomedov: winner Stephane Susperregui on points
500KG Tournament Final (+110kg) Tomas Mozny v Thomas Vanneste: Winner Tomas Mozny on points
WKN World Championship (-76kg) Yohan Lindon v Danijel Solaja: winner Yohan Lindon on points

The 2017 Fight Night event has already been confirmed to take place in the historic citadelle of Saint Tropez on Friday 4th August 2017.
